Appropriate Preposition:

  • Retire from ( অবসর লওয়া ) He retired from service on a pension.
  • False to ( মিথ্যাবাদী ) I cannot be false to my friend.
  • Rejoice in ( আনন্দ করা ) Every one rejoiced in her success.
  • Vain of ( অহঙ্কারী ) She is vain of her beauty.
  • Take after ( সদৃশ হওয়া ) The boy takes after his father.
  • Differ with ( ভিন্ন মত হওয়া (ব্যক্তি) ) I differ with you on this point.
